&reftitle.intro; These functions are not limited to the IMAP protocol, despite their name. The underlying c-client library also supports NNTP, POP3 and local mailbox access methods.
&reftitle.required; This extension requires the c-client library to be installed. Grab the latest version from &url.imap; and compile it.
&reftitle.install; To get these functions to work, you have to compile PHP with . Then copy c-client/c-client.a to /usr/local/lib/libc-client.a or some other directory on your link path and copy c-client/c-client.h, c-client/imap4r1.h, c-client/rfc-882.h, c-client/mail.h and c-client/linkage.h to /usr/local/include or some other directory in your include path. Depending how the c-client was configured, you might also need to add and/or into the PHP configure line.

&reftitle.seealso; This document can't go into detail on all the topics touched by the provided functions. Further information is provided by the documentation of the c-client library source (docs/internal.txt). and the following RFC documents: RFC2821: Simple Mail Transfer Protocol (SMTP). RFC2822: Standard for ARPA internet text messages. RFC2060: Internet Message Access Protocol (IMAP) Version 4rev1. RFC1939: Post Office Protocol Version 3 (POP3). RFC977: Network News Transfer Protocol (NNTP). RFC2076: Common Internet Message Headers. RFC2045 , RFC2046 , RFC2047 , RFC2048 & RFC2049: Multipurpose Internet Mail Extensions (MIME). A detailed overview is also available in the books Programming Internet Email by David Wood and Managing IMAP by Dianna Mullet & Kevin Mullet. Crashes and startup problems of PHP may be encountered when loading this extension in conjunction with the recode extension. See the recode extension for more information.
